Explosion At Kainji Hydro Caused Nationwide Blackout-Power Minister
Minister of Power, Adebayo Adelabu.

Minister of Power, Adebayo Adelabu, has revealed that the nationwide power outage, occasioned by Thursday's early hour's grid damage in Kainji, North Central Nigeria, resulted from an explosion. 

The minister, who added that the explosion resulted in a fire outbreak, made the disclosure in a tweet. 

“At 00:35Hrs this morning, a fire outbreak with explosion sound was observed on Kainji/Jebba 330kV line 2 (Cct K2J) blue phase CVT & Blue phase line Isolator of Kainji/Jebba 330kV line 1 was observed burning. This led to sharp drops in frequency from 50.29Hz to 49.67 Hz at 0:35:06Hrs with Jebba generation loss of 356.63MW.

He noted that following the elincident, the facility experienced load shedding load which subsequently dropped to zero from its initial 451.45 megawatts. 

“Kainji started dropping load from 451.45 MW at 00:35:07Hrs to zero. At 00:41Hrs frequency dropped further from 49.37 Hz to 48.41Hz then resulted in system collapse of the grid.

Adelabu, who gave no insight into what caused the explosion, assured however, that engineers on ground were on top of the situation, adding the delay in providing updates on the development was deliberate in order not to cause undue panic part of which is to ensure that saboteurs don't take advantage of the situation. 

“We are on top of the situation and speedy restoration is in progress. The fire has been fully arrested and over half of the connections are now up and the rest will be fully restored in no time.

“My sincere appreciation to those who responded or expressed concern via different channels and the team of Engineers for their prompt response to the situation and work done so far. Let’s get the restoration work completed as soon as possible.

“Delay in update was deliberate, so as not to cause panic and to also be able to update on progress of remedial actions taken so far.

“This is to ensure economic and security saboteurs don’t take advantage of every situation reported.”
